20 Pool Bar Ideas to Elevate Your Summer

These ideas are designed to be easily incorporated, whether you are planning a complete backyard overhaul or simply seeking to add a touch of pizzazz to an existing pool area. The focus is on versatility, convenience and style. Get ready to explore the possibilities:

  1. Swim-Up Bar with Underwater Stools: The ultimate in luxury! Install built-in seating right at the bar, allowing guests to enjoy their drinks without ever leaving the pool.
  2. Tiki-Themed Bar: Embrace a tropical vibe with a thatched roof, bamboo accents, and vibrant, colorful decor. Perfect for cocktails and a laid-back atmosphere.
  3. Rustic Wooden Bar: Create a cozy and inviting space with reclaimed wood, natural stone, and warm lighting. This style adds character and charm to any backyard.
  4. Modern Minimalist Bar: Opt for clean lines, sleek materials (like stainless steel and concrete), and a minimalist design for a contemporary look.
  5. Bar with Outdoor Kitchen: Combine the convenience of a bar with a fully equipped outdoor kitchen, complete with a grill, refrigerator, and prep area.
  6. L-Shaped Bar for Socializing: Design a bar with an L-shape to encourage conversation and interaction among guests.
  7. Swim-Up Bar with a Waterfall Feature: Add a touch of elegance and tranquility with a waterfall cascading over the bar, creating a soothing ambiance.
  8. Bar with Built-in Fire Pit: Extend the fun into the evening with a built-in fire pit, perfect for roasting marshmallows and enjoying the stars.
  9. Bar with a Pergola for Shade: Provide shade and define the bar area with a stylish pergola, enhancing both comfort and aesthetics.
  10. Convert a Shed into a Bar: Repurpose a small shed or storage space into a fully functional bar, maximizing space and providing a dedicated entertaining area.
  11. Floating Bar: For a truly unique touch, consider a floating bar that can be moved around the pool, allowing guests to enjoy drinks wherever they are.
  12. Bar with Built-in Speakers: Enhance the entertainment factor with a built-in sound system, perfect for playing music and setting the mood.
  13. Mini-Fridge and Sink Combination: A practical and space-saving solution, ensuring drinks are always cold and clean-up is easy.
  14. Bar with a Television: Add a TV to the bar area to watch sports or movies while enjoying the pool.
  15. DIY Pallet Bar: A cost-effective and stylish option using reclaimed wood pallets to create a rustic and unique bar.
  16. Themed Bar: Pick a theme (tropical, nautical, sports, etc.) and decorate your bar accordingly.
  17. Bar with a Serving Window: For added convenience, create a serving window to the pool area.
  18. Bar with a Breakfast Bar: Create a breakfast bar with stools for a modern and functional design.
  19. Modular Bar: Use modular units that can be reconfigured or moved to maximize space.
  20. Personalized Bar: Customize your bar with a unique sign and decor that represents your personal style.

The ultimate goal is to create a space that fosters relaxation, entertainment, and lasting memories. The following table offers a breakdown to the elements to consider:

Aspect Details
Location Consider proximity to the pool, outdoor kitchen, and seating areas.
Size and Shape Determine the size of the bar to accommodate guests and amenities.
Materials Choose durable, weather-resistant materials (wood, stone, concrete).
Amenities Include a sink, refrigerator, storage, and potentially a grill or cooktop.
Seating Provide comfortable seating options, from bar stools to built-in benches.
Shade Add a pergola, umbrella, or awning to provide shade.
Lighting Incorporate ambient and task lighting for nighttime enjoyment.
Theme Choose a theme that reflects your personal style (tropical, rustic, modern).
DIY vs. Professional Build Decide whether to build the bar yourself or hire a professional.
Budget Establish a budget to guide material and design choices.
